Kim convinces a reluctant Bryan to sign a permission slip allowing her to travel to Paris with her friend Amanda. Bryan is worried about her safety, but he agrees on the condition that she stays in contact. Upon arriving in Paris, Kim and Amanda share a taxi with a charming stranger, Peter, who is actually a "spotter" for an Albanian human trafficking ring. This mistake leads to the girls being kidnapped from their apartment shortly after arriving. Digital Legacy and Availability Note: Voice artists vary

At its core, Taken works because of its simplicity and high emotional stakes. Bryan Mills (Liam Neeson), a retired CIA operative, travels to Paris to rescue his estranged teenage daughter, Kim, after she is kidnapped by human traffickers. He has a mere 96 hours to find her before she disappears forever.
While originally released in English, Taken found a dedicated fanbase among Tamil action movie lovers. The film is frequently aired on Tamil movie channels (like Star Movies Tamil or Sony Pix Tamil) with dubbing. The Tamil dubbing captures the gritty, intense tone of Bryan Mills, making the punchy one-liners and action sequences highly entertaining for regional audiences. The film is often cited as a favorite for fans of the "one-man army" genre.
